7 Bible Verses about Children, Good Kids
Most Relevant Verses
and that from a child thou hast known the sacred writings, which are able to make thee wise unto salvation through faith which is in Jesus Christ.
Children, be obedient to your parents in all things; for this is well-pleasing to the Lord.
For the promise is to you, and to your children, and to all that are afar off; even as many as the Lord our God shall call.
If then we have had the fathers of our flesh for correctors, and reverenced them; shall we not much more be under subjection to the Father of spirits, and live?
And the child grew, and became mighty in spirit, and was in the deserts until the days of his public exhibition to Israel.
And he went down with them, and came to Nazareth, and was in subjection to them: though his mother preserved all these sayings in her heart.
But when the chief priests and scribes saw the marvellous acts which he did, and the children crying out in the temple, and saying, Hosanna to the son of David; they were filled with indignation; and said to him, Hearest thou what these say? Jesus replied to them, Yes; but have ye never read, "That out of the mouths of infants and sucklings thou hast perfected praise?"
